# Flaglight Rollouts — Approvals

Quick version for on-call: any rollout touching more than 5% of traffic needs an approval in Flaglight before the ramp continues. Kill switches don't need approval — just flip them and note it in the incident channel. Scheduled ramps pause automatically if error budget burns hot. If you're stuck at 2 a.m. with a pending approval, there's one person authorized to override, and that's the approver below.

account owner for tagep-bafof: Norael Gilax Juleth

Context: Ardenfell line margins slipped three points over two quarters. Drivers: input steel costs, aggressive discounting at the Westmoor branch, and a stale price book. Proposal: uplift list prices four percent, tighten discount authority to regional level, sunset the two lowest-margin SKUs. Risk: volume loss at Halverton accounts, estimated under two percent. Decision requested at Thursday's review. Modelling assumptions are in the appendix pack. The commercial reasoning leadership wants kept close is noted directly below.

board note of tajop-yajof: The finance team signed off on a budget of $77.6 million for Project Pramir.

MEMO — Driver's Coordinator

The stamped blueprints for the Orrindale permit submission leave the Casker Street office Tuesday at 08:30. They travel flat in a sealed portfolio, never rolled, and must reach the permit counter before the 11:00 cutoff. Assign your most reliable driver and confirm departure by phone. The hand-over instruction follows below.

drop instructions, hahip-badug: the quenox ralath courier leaves the kaseth fraiel rusiel tameth belys istdor ralion giliel ledger at gate 7830 under passcode 165413